Andrew learns of Luke's injury, and sets about taking revenge on Laura. DI Renton begins arresting suspects.

So many people have told me that this second series is better than the first, if I'm honest I'm not seeing it quite yet. The first series had me on edge, and for the most part it was the subtlety that made it so watchable. Part two had me scratching my head frequently, asking if the events would really happen.

It's wonderful that Ioan Gruffudd is in this second series, I feared that he wouldn't be, but the jumping about in time is a little distracting, and the actions of his character seem a little hard to swallow. He's gone from being a subtle, cautious offender, to someone with the look of a reckless, crazed killer, he seems like a whole new person.

How on Earth did nobody spot him? This was enjoyable, but it was full of plot holes, 6/10.

Don't get me wrong this show is incredible, I absolutely love it but there were some glaring basic mistakes in it. For example when Andrew broke into her flat again this time he didn't bother wearing gloves so he would have left his fingerprints everywhere! If he'd been so careful in the past, even with the police perusing him, I doubt he'd just leave his prints on everything!it just didn't make much sense to me. I know that it's going to improve but little things like that nag at me. I'm still going to continue to watch the rest because the cast is brilliant and the story is so compelling.
